U.S. Supreme Court Justice Antonin Scalias opinions are often viewed as controversial.
This time, however, a question posed by the Houston Chronicle to the justice elicited an answer that may anger a new group of people football fans in Washington, DC.
Im not really much of a football fan, he told the paper, when asked whether or not he supports the Washington Redskins. To the extent I am, I hate the Redskins. In fact, I always root for Dallas, Scalia replied.
